Output 838676ab399ba5fa1db55a24010a1e26218b1566327bda0f316819a516207d0e:1

value
431546
script pubkey
OP_0 OP_PUSHBYTES_20 87088c1275a4b312edcb66c24b2e007315ef60d8
address
bc1qsuygcyn45je39mwtvmpyktsqwv277cxce3a60z
transaction
838676ab399ba5fa1db55a24010a1e26218b1566327bda0f316819a516207d0e
spent
true